Despite achieving massive success with her latest book “Let Them", today Mel Robbins shares how she spent decades battling self-hatred and constant anxiety until she finally addressed her nervous system's fight-or-flight response rooted in childhood trauma. Mel also reveals how her groundbreaking "Let Them Theory" emerged from a transformative moment at her son's prom, where her daughter's blunt advice changed everything. Her powerful perspective on building self-belief through consistent action rather than external validation offers a blueprint for anyone feeling stuck—success isn't about perfect habits or natural talent but simply showing up when you don't feel like it and refusing to let discouragement win.
